Hoya polyneura (Fishtail Hoya) - an epiphytic botanical species, presented as hanging "vines." The leaves have a distinctive appearance and dark green color, with prominent venation resembling a fish tail, hence the name "Fish-tail hoya." Young leaves are much lighter in color and appear variegated at first, but they change as they mature.

The flowers are spectacular, fragrant, with a lifespan of up to 7 days.

This variety does not tolerate excess water well in the cold season - it usually stagnates during winter, which means watering must be significantly reduced.
